About Dr. Maria Peters

Dr. Maria Peters is a Licensed Professional Counselor (LPC) practicing in Texas with 20 years of professional counseling experience. She works with people facing depression, stress, trauma and abuse, anxiety, relationship difficulties, and challenges with anger management, offering practical support grounded in years of clinical work.

Dr. Peters approaches each person as the expert of their own story and emphasizes the strengths they already possess to address the obstacles they face. She views the decision to seek a more fulfilling and happier life as a courageous step and provides supportive, collaborative care aimed at helping individuals move toward greater well-being and satisfaction.

Could Remote Counseling Be a Good Fit?

Many people wonder whether online therapy can truly make a difference. For common concerns such as stress, anxiety, depression, relationship challenges, or navigating life changes, online therapy has been shown to be just as effective as traditional in-person sessions.

One of the main benefits is flexibility - people can connect with their therapist in the format that suits them best, including video calls, phone sessions, live chat, or in-app messaging. This range of options helps make counseling easier to integrate into a busy life.

Therapists offering remote care are licensed professionals, and clients may choose to switch therapists if they feel a different fit would be more helpful. Online therapy can be a practical way to access professional support while working within the constraints of everyday schedules.
